Altar of the Saints Cosmas and Damian or St. Cosmae, Lutheran church in Stade, Lower Saxony, Germany


Size: 6016px × 4016px
Location: Stade, Germany
Photo credit: © Jordi De Rueda Roigé / Alamy / Afripics
License: Royalty Free
Model Released: No

Keywords: altar, arch, art, basilica, building, catholicism, christianity, church, city, classic, cosmae, cosmas, damian, decoration, destination, famous, germany, golden, history, indoors, interior, landmark, lutheran, mary, monument, ornate, religion, saint, saxony, sculpture, stade, statue, tourism, travel, virgin